Shellshock Vulnerability Context
Origin and Scope
Shellshock, disclosed in September 2014, exploited a parsing vulnerability in Bash that allowed remote code execution via crafted environment variables. The bug affected numerous Unix-like systems, embedded devices, and web applications using CGI scripts.
Exploitation and Remediation
Attackers could inject malicious code into HTTP headers or DHCP requests, leading to unauthorized command execution. Vendors responded with patched Bash versions, and security teams recommended strict input validation and network segmentation as defensive measures.

Defensive Measures and Best Practices
Organizations can reduce exposure by maintaining up-to-date system packages, auditing CGI scripts, and employing robust logging. Network monitoring for anomalous Bash invocations provides early warning of attempted exploitation.
Configuration management and vulnerability scanning should include checks for Bash versions and related artifacts to ensure comprehensive coverage across environments.
